Bergen Center for Competition Law and Economics (BECCLE) was established in 2011 and is jointly owned by Norwegian School of Economics and the University of Bergen. It serves as a meeting place for economists and lawyers interested in competition policy questions. BECCLE is a member of the CLEEN Network.
